Bison Meatloaf

Active Time:
20 mins
Total Time:
1 hr 50 mins
Yield:
4

Ingredients

  • 2 slices of white bread

  • cup milk

  • 2 minced garlic cloves

  • ½ cup grated carrot

  • ½ cup grated zucchini

  • ½ cup grated onion

  • 2 tablespoons melted butter

  • 1 pound ground bison

  • 1 egg (beaten)

  • 1 ½ teaspoons salt

  • ¼ teaspoon minced rosemary

Directions

  1. Soak white bread in milk; mash to a paste.

  2. In a skillet, cook garlic and grated carrot, zucchini and onion in melted butter over moderate heat until butter starts to brown; scrape into a bowl and let cool.

  3. Stir in the bread paste, ground bison, egg, salt and rosemary. Form the meat into a 4-by-9-inch loaf on a baking sheet. Bake at 350° for 45 minutes. Let rest for 5 minutes, then slice and serve.
